The Suunto Race 2 is a solid choice for serious athletes and outdoor enthusiasts who want a reliable and feature-rich GPS sports watch. It shines with its highly accurate dual-band GPS, which keeps your location precise even on tricky trails. The battery life is impressive — lasting up to 16 days with regular use and up to 55 hours in the most demanding GPS mode, so you can trust it for long training sessions or multi-day events without frequent recharging. The bright 1.5" AMOLED touchscreen display is easy to read and responsive, making navigation through menus smooth.
With over 115 sport modes and advanced training tools like recovery insights and smart coaching, it adapts well whether you run, cycle, swim, or ski. Heart rate monitoring has been refined for better accuracy compared to its predecessor, which is important for tracking your effort and progress. The watch is built tough and waterproof, ready for rough outdoor conditions and water sports, while still feeling lightweight and comfortable on the wrist. Smartwatch features such as music control and daily activity tracking add convenience for everyday use.
Although it offers many features that may exceed the needs of casual users, the price reflects its premium build and capabilities. Some users may also find the touchscreen less intuitive if they prefer physical buttons. Tailored for endurance training and continual improvement through software updates, Suunto Race 2 serves as a dependable companion that balances sports performance with everyday wearability.
The SUUNTO 9 Peak Pro GPS Sports Watch is ideal for serious athletes and outdoor adventurers. One of its major strengths is its impressive battery life, offering up to 30 days in time mode and up to 300 hours in tour mode. This ensures you won't be frequently charging the watch, even during extended outdoor activities. GPS accuracy is another standout feature, using four satellite systems to provide reliable tracking in challenging environments like cities or mountainous regions.
Durability is top-notch, with military-grade materials like titanium and sapphire glass, and it's waterproof up to 100 meters, making it suitable for a variety of sports and conditions. The watch also offers 97 sports modes and various navigation features, like turn-by-turn navigation and weather alerts, which are very useful for diverse training and adventure scenarios.
On the downside, the watch may feel slightly bulkier at a weight of 1.94 ounces and a 1.7-inch display, which might not be comfortable for everyone. While the interface and display are functional, some users might find the rectangular shape less aesthetically pleasing. Additionally, advanced smartwatch features like music control require pairing with a phone, which can be inconvenient. Despite these minor drawbacks, the SUUNTO 9 Peak Pro excels in its primary role as a sports and adventure watch, making it a strong choice for athletes and outdoor enthusiasts who prioritize durability, battery life, and accurate tracking.
